Where did the term SnG come from?
who came up with the term sit and go?
and why is it used for tournys? |
#2
|
|||
|
|||
Re: Where did the term SnG come from?
I don't know who coined the phrase, but it's simply shorthand for indicating that the tournament has no specific starting time; it goes when a prearranged number of players sit.
